Industrial engineering is a scientific field that studies how to design, regulate, and apply factors such as humans, machines, methods, materials, and finances into integrated systems for industrial functions. It focuses on designing, improving, and installing systems consisting of humans, materials, equipment, and energy. Industrial engineering aims to specify, predict, and evaluate results from integrated systems. It requires knowledge of mathematics, physics, and social sciences as well as engineering principles and methodology. The field develops to increase efficiency and effectiveness in industrial activities. Industrial engineering designs, refines, and implements integrated systems based on engineering analysis and design principles to determine, predict, and evaluate results.
